#960c17 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#960c17 is composed of 58.8% red, 4.7% green and 9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92% magenta, 84.7% yellow and 41.2% black. It has a hue angle of 355.2 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 31.8%. #960c17 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ff182e with #2d0000. Closest websafe color is: #990000.

#960c17 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#960c17 has RGB values of R:150, G:12, B:23 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.92, Y:0.85, K:0.41. Its decimal value is 9833495.

Shades and Tints of #960c17
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050001 is the darkest color, while #fef2f3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#960c17
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#515151 is the less saturated color, while #9c0612 is the most saturated one.
